Unveiling the Truth: Maha Kumbh Stampede Investigation Progresses
The judicial commission investigating the Maha Kumbh stampede has examined documents and recorded statements from officials. The inquiry is led by Justice Harsh Kumar and aims to understand the cause behind the tragic incident that resulted in 30 deaths and 60 injuries due to overcrowding.

The judicial commission delving into the January 29 Maha Kumbh stampede meticulously reviewed documents and obtained testimonies from officials on Monday, sources have confirmed.
The three-member panel convened at the Circuit House in Prayagraj as an integral part of its investigation. The Uttar Pradesh government had established this commission to probe the stampede that tragically claimed at least 30 lives and left over 60 injured during the Mauni Amavasya celebrations at the Sangam.
Led by retired Allahabad High Court judge Justice Harsh Kumar, the commission includes ex-Director General of Police VK Gupta and retired IAS officer DK Singh. On February 22, authorities extended the commission's timeframe by a month to comprehensively investigate the loss of life and property.
